Land Hessen has awarded a €12.69M PMO staff leasing contract to Gi Group Deutschland

By Admin | Posted on 16 Sep 2026


Land Hessen has awarded a €12.69M PMO staff leasing contract to Gi Group Deutschland.

Land Hessen, represented by the Hessische Zentrale für Datenverarbeitung, a regional authority responsible for general public services, has awarded a contract for the procurement of PMO specialists for project management of the State of Hesse via temporary employment (Arbeitnehmerüberlassung) to Gi Group Deutschland. The awarded value of the contract is €12,689,640.00, covering IT services including consulting, software development, Internet and support, with a duration from 31 August 2026 to 30 August 2028 and the option of two one-year extensions. The contract was awarded following an open procedure under the standard regime, governed by EU Directive 2014/24/EU.

Introduction

Land Hessen, represented by the Hessische Zentrale für Datenverarbeitung (HZD), a regional authority responsible for general public services, has conducted an open procedure for the procurement of PMO specialists for project management of the State of Hesse via temporary employment. The HZD carries out numerous projects and programmes, both internally and externally commissioned by customers. In each project there are tasks that require a well-functioning PMO (Project Management Office). Since the required in-house know-how cannot always be made available in sufficient capacity and quality in a timely manner, the contracting authority intends to conclude a framework agreement for project specialists for coordinating tasks and the management of small and sub-projects.

The procurement is not financed with EU funds but is covered by the Government Procurement Agreement (GPA). The services under the framework agreement can be called off up to a maximum value of €12,689,640.00 (net) with a maximum term of four years. If this maximum value is reached, the framework agreement ends without the need for separate termination. The evaluation is based on quality (60%) and price (40%). Fifteen tenders were received, of which six were from micro, small or medium tenderers, and one winner was appointed.

Scope of Supply

The framework covers the following services:

  • PMO Support: Support of the project management or PMO management
  • Project Description: Preparation of a concrete project description with objectives, risks and key players
  • Interfaces: Maintenance of interfaces to other projects
  • Project Structure: Support in creating project structure plan and project organisation chart
  • Planning: Support in rough planning of costs, efforts and deadlines
  • Requirements: Support in requirements definition
  • Scheduling: Support in creating a schedule and activity plan
  • Resource Planning: Support in effort and resource planning
  • Communication: Support in communication planning
  • Quality and Documentation: Support in quality assurance and documentation plan
  • Status: Status collection (actual data and forecast values)
  • Control Measures: Maintenance of control measures
  • Controlling: Controlling of QA and result documentation
  • Project Plans: Maintenance of project plans using MS-Project and Excel
  • Project Manager Support: Support in sub-tasks of a project manager or programme manager
  • Coordination: Deadline coordination and status tracking
  • Minutes: Recording of project meetings

Special Procurement Conditions

  • Temporary Employment: Staff provided via Arbeitnehmerüberlassung (temporary employment)
  • Maximum Value: Services can be called off up to a maximum value of €12,689,640.00 (net) with a maximum term of four years; if reached, the framework agreement ends without separate termination
  • Eligibility Evidence: Applicants may provide proof of suitability and absence of exclusion grounds wholly or partly through participation in pre-qualification systems
  • Declarations: Bidders must submit self-declarations on exclusion grounds (§§ 123, 124 GWB), Article 5k EU Regulation 833/2014, and company data
  • Register Queries: Corruption and procurement register queries will be made for the intended contractor, members of bidding consortia and named subcontractors
  • Competition Register: A competition register query will be requested before award
  • Working Hours: Monday to Thursday 8:00-16:30; Friday 8:00-15:00
  • Place of Performance: Current and future HZD locations in Wiesbaden, Hünfeld and Mainz, plus the FITKO location in Frankfurt am Main
  • Call-off Authorisation: Only the HZD is authorised to call off the services; HZD and, with HZD's consent, FITKO are entitled to use them
